On the other hand, there seems to be a lot of misunderstanding about what the burner map app is.
1. You do need to be on facebook and have burner friends on FB for it to be of any use. If you have issues with FB then this app is probably not for you.
2. It will not broadcast your location to the entire internet - you only appear on maps of people you are FB friends with (and I'm not sure why you would friend someone on FB that you don't want to find you).
3. Appearance on the map is voluntary - you have to add yourself to it if you want to be on your friends maps. Edit: It will not automatically add you when you log in.
4. It don't care what camp you are with! Give a street location, directions to find you, a cryptic clue, or a theme camp name and location. Who to ask for (your playa name) may also be helpful. Your camp doesn't need a FB page. It will supply your friends with whatever info you provide and nothing more.
5. It can be printed out and brought to the burn - doesn't require any electronics on the playa to use it.
I print one every year - and if I ever make it out of camp I will probably find it really useful for finding dozens of friends.
